Ghana Immigration Checks

Immigration officers are responsible for checking whether travellers meet Ghana’s entry requirements. You may be asked about your:

  • Purpose of travel
  • Length of stay
  • Accommodation
  • Return or onward journey
  • Visa or visa-exempt status
  • Supporting documents

Nigerian citizens generally benefit from ECOWAS visa-free entry into Ghana, but they still need valid travel documents and must comply with immigration conditions.

Travellers from countries that require visas should obtain the appropriate visa or entry approval before travelling.

Ghana Customs Clearance

After immigration, travellers may need to pass through customs. Ghana Customs Division is responsible for controlling goods entering and leaving the country.

If you are carrying commercial quantities, restricted items, valuable goods or other goods requiring declaration, you may need to provide additional information or documentation.

Travellers should not assume that everything in their luggage is automatically exempt from customs requirements. When in doubt, declare the relevant goods and follow instructions from customs officers.

Documents to Keep Ready

Good preparation can make both immigration and customs procedures easier. Depending on your journey, keep documents such as:

  • Valid passport or travel document
  • Visa or entry approval where required
  • Yellow fever vaccination certificate
  • Return or onward ticket
  • Accommodation information
  • Invitation or business documents where applicable
  • Receipts or supporting documents for valuable or commercial goods

If you are importing goods rather than travelling with ordinary personal luggage, additional customs procedures may apply.
